A miniature current transformer (mini CT) is a compact, high-precision electromagnetic device designed to convert high alternating currents (AC) into smaller, manageable milliamperage signals for measurement, monitoring, and protection in electrical systems. Unlike traditional large-scale current transformers, it features a miniaturized structure that fits seamlessly into printed circuit boards (PCBs), smart devices, and compact electrical enclosures, making it indispensable in modern digital and intelligent power systems.

Operating on the principle of electromagnetic induction, similar to transformers, mini CTs consist of four core components: a primary winding, a secondary winding, a high-permeability core (often made of permalloy or nanocrystalline material), and insulation encasement (typically epoxy resin). The primary winding, connected to the measured current circuit, has a small number of turns, while the secondary winding, linked to measuring instruments or protective relays, has more turns. The current ratio (Kn) is the ratio of the primary rated current (I1n) to the secondary rated current (I2n), expressed as Kn = I1n / I2n, ensuring proportional current conversion.

Mini CTs are primarily categorized into two types based on their function: measurement and protection. Measurement mini CTs work with digital meters to monitor current, voltage, and power in normal operating conditions, requiring high accuracy (often 0.1% to 0.5% class) and reliable insulation to protect instruments during fault currents. Protection mini CTs collaborate with relays to detect short circuits or overloads, activating fault isolation only when currents surge to several times the normal level, with accuracy classes of 5P or 10P for reliable fault response.


Key features of mini CTs include compact size, low phase shift, wide operating temperature range (-40℃ to 95℃), and compliance with international standards such as IEC 60044-1 and IEC 61869-2. They also offer diverse output signals (4-20mA, 0-5V) and non-intrusive installation options like split-core or clamp-on designs, which allow deployment without cutting existing power cables.


Widely applied across industries, miniature transformer  play a crucial role in smart meters, renewable energy systems (solar string monitoring), HVAC systems, industrial machinery, and battery energy storage. They act as a bridge between high-current power lines and digital sampling devices, enabling safe, accurate energy management and predictive maintenance. As power systems become more intelligent, mini CTs continue to evolve toward higher integration, digital outputs, and low power consumption, supporting the development of smart grids and energy Internet-of-Things (IoT) networks.
